USER NOTICES
Carefully read and follow all notices in this manual and on the equipment. All labels on the equipment should
be kept in good condition. Replace any unreadable or damaged labels.

This equipment must be installed to comply
with the International Plumbing Code o the
International Code Council and the Food
Code Manual o the Food and Drug Adminis-
tration (FDA). For models installed outside
the U.S.A., comply with the applicable
Plumbing /Sanitation Code.
To reduce the risk o electric shock,
do not remove or open cover.
No user-serviceable parts inside.
Authorized service personnel only.
Disconnect power be ore servicing.
